Examples
The existing old-line media companies, which have a big stake in where people advertise, have to recognize this medium.
The old-line media, like its Boomer components, got old, and like the Boomers, it preferred self-congratulation to self-reflection.
Conventional, old-line concerns that once had nothing more than a passing interest in high technology are starting Internet subsidiaries.
So the cautious titans of the Philippines' old-line businesses decided to take a stand.
Ambitious, brilliant entrepreneurs revolting against the old-line, hierarchical, East Coast work culture defined the Valley's earliest days.
The communists ruled Mongolia from 1921 to 1990 as an old-line Stalinist party.
